Odoo Accounting

Odoo Accounting is part of the broader Odoo ERP suite, offering invoicing, bank reconciliation, and financial reporting tightly integrated with sales, inventory, and operations modules.

Parim

Parim is a workforce management platform built for shift-based industries including hospitality, retail, healthcare, and care sectors. It combines scheduling, time and attendance tracking, compliance management, and payroll integration in one platform. Parim is designed to help operations managers reduce labor costs and ensure staffing compliance.
